HI All
What I want to do is take the cost price of B5 ($788) add the gst of cell P3 then add the labour amount of P5 and then add on the markup % of cell P4 & show the new amount in C5 which should be $1575.18

TRy
VBA Code:
=(B5+B5*$P$3+$P$5)*(1+$P$4)
